Nelson Lee

Died aged c. 66

Nelson Lee (born October 16, 1975, in Taipei, Taiwan) is a Taiwanese born Canadian actor who co-starred in the only season of Blade: The Series as Shen, Blade's sidekick and technical support. He also starred in Oz (2002), as inmate Li Chen, and in some episodes of Law & Order.

Wikidata Wikipedia

Commemorated on 1 plaque

Spudgun67 on Wikimedia Commons

Nelson Lee Actor, theatre manager & pantomime writer Lived here 1851-1872

67 Shrubland Road, Hackney, London, United Kingdom where they lived